一种木质刨花复合饰面生态板及其制造方法
技术领域
本发明涉及板材制造技术领域,具体涉及一种木质刨花复合饰面生态板及其制造方法。
背景技术
饰面板,是将天然木材或科技木刨切成一定厚度的薄片,粘附于胶合板表面,通过热压而成的一种饰面板用于室内装修或家具制造的表面材料。目前,国内外市场上,木质饰面材料主要有:
1)厚度为0.10~0.75mm的实木单板,木种有杨木、桃花芯木、山槐花等;
2)厚度为0.2~0.6mm集成类材料,如科技木皮等;
3)厚度为1~3mm高密度纤维板。
上述木质饰面材料压贴工艺:在普通胶合板或细木工板上、下表面通过涂胶、冷压、热压等工序,压贴形成生态板基材或饰面成品。
而这种饰面压贴工艺,如1)、2)两种饰面材料压贴的生态板基材或饰面成品,存在表面平整度较差、表面胶合强度较低、含水率较高,尺寸稳定性、耐龟裂、耐冷热循环性能较差等缺陷。而3)饰面材料压贴的生态板基材或饰面成品,具有甲醛污染,表面胶合强度较低,吸水厚度膨胀率较大,厚度较大,生产成本较高等问题。
发明内容
本发明的目的是为了解决上述技术问题,提供一种木质刨花复合饰面生态板及其制造方法,该方法制造的饰面生态板具有平整度较好,表面胶合强度高,含水率低,尺寸稳定性、耐龟裂、耐冷热循环性能好的特点。为达到本发明目的采用以下技术方案:
一种木质刨花复合饰面生态板的制造方法,具体制备步骤如下:
1)木质刨花,刨花质量要求:过筛网尺寸:≤1.53×1.53mm,≥0.11×0.11mm;所述刨花含水率0~3%,采用胶黏剂进行粘连,施加并搅拌于刨花中,施胶量为木质刨花重量的7~35%,添加防水剂0.05~3.4%,防霉剂0.01~4.5%,施加后,刨花含水率干燥至5-12%;
2)在厚度为5~21mm、长为2450~2750mm、宽为1230~1310mm的细木工板板芯或胶合板,用胶黏剂在上、下板面涂胶,单面涂布量100 ~120g/m2,将搅拌均匀的木质刨花,铺装于单板表面,铺装量为0.5 ~3.5kg/m2,铺装厚度1-3mm,
3)铺装完毕后,经高温热压,热压温度100~150℃,实际单位压力和时间分为三段,一段:0.9~0.7MPa,3~10min;二段:0.5~0.3MPa,1~10min;三段:0.0~0.3MPa,1~10min;
4)热压完毕后,吹风冷却5min以上,再收板、堆垛,得板坯;
5)将板坯自然养生7天以上,进行锯边、砂光定厚,板面厚度误差±0.1mm;
6)经过砂光定厚的板坯,上、下板面压贴浸渍膜纸,热压温度105℃~210℃,实际单位压力和时间为0.6~1.0MPa,2~10min;
7)热压后即为生态板成品,散热冷却5min以上,再收板、码架。
优选地,所述实木单板的木种为杨木、桉木、桃花芯木。
优选地,所述的胶黏剂为聚氨脂胶粘剂、无醛生物质胶黏剂或三醛胶的一种或多种,所述的三醛胶为脲醛、酚醛、三聚氰胺甲醛。
优选地,所述的木质刨花的木种包括杨木、桉木、杂木,除泡桐树外均可。
优选地,所述的木质刨花复合饰面生态板的厚度为0.50~3.00mm。
另外,本发明还提供一种如以上所述的木质刨花复合饰面生态板的制造方法制备的木质刨花复合细木工板饰面生态板或木质刨花复合胶合板饰面生态板。
优选地,所述的木质刨花复合细木工板饰面生态板或木质刨花复合胶合板饰面生态板在装饰材料中的应用。
本发明的有益效果为:
1、本发明的木质刨花复合饰面生态板,平整度较好,表面胶合强度高,含水率较低,尺寸稳定性、耐龟裂、耐冷热循环性能好。
2、木质刨花采用聚氨脂胶粘剂、无醛生物质胶黏剂、“三醛胶“(脲醛、酚醛、三聚氰胺甲醛),防水剂、防霉剂、增粘剂等胶粘复合,吸水厚度膨胀率低,厚度可做到1mm以下,生产成本低。
3、木质刨花复合饰面生态板,应用于生态板基材,表面压贴浸渍纸,耐龟裂、耐冷热循环、尺寸稳定性好,可在北方寒冷干燥或南方炎热潮湿环境使用。
4、拌胶木质刨花直接铺装于单板表面热压成型,单板表面无需涂胶,节省生产成本。
5、木质刨刨花,可使用枝丫材、小径材、锯末等生产废料制得,变废为宝,解决了木质原材料匮乏问题。

实施例1
一种木质刨花复合细木工板饰面生态板的制造方法,具体制备步骤如下:
1)木质刨花,刨花质量要求:过筛网尺寸:≤1.53×1.53mm,≥0.11×0.11mm,木种除泡桐树外,均可以,如杨木、桉木、杂木等;刨花含水率0~3%,可用聚氨脂胶粘剂、无醛生物质胶黏剂或“三醛胶”,施加并搅拌于刨花中,施胶量为木质刨花重量的7~35%,添加防水剂0.05~3.4%,防霉剂0.01~4.5%。施加后,刨花含水率干燥至5-12%。
2)在厚度为12~18mm,长为2450~2750mm,宽为1230~1310mm的细木工板板芯上,可用或不用聚氨脂胶粘剂、无醛生物质胶黏剂或“三醛胶”,上、下板面涂胶,单面涂布量100 ~120g/m2,将搅拌均匀的木质刨花,均匀的铺装于细木工板板芯上、下板面,铺装量为0.5 ~3.5kg/m2,铺装厚度1~3mm。
3)铺装完毕后,经过高温热压制成木质刨花复合细木工板饰面细木工板板坯。热压温度100~150℃,实际单位压力和时间分为三段,一段:0.9~0.7MPa,3~10min;二段:0.5~0.3MPa,1~10min;三段:0.0~0.3MPa,1~10min。
4)木质刨花复合细木工板饰面细木工板板坯热压完毕后,吹风冷却5min以上,再收板、堆垛。
5)木质刨花复合细木工板饰面细木工板板坯,自然养生7天以上,进行锯边、砂光定厚,板面厚度误差±0.1mm。
6)经过砂光定厚的板坯,上、下板面压贴浸渍纸,制得生态板成品,热压温度105~210℃,实际单位压力和时间为0.6~1.0MPa,2~10min。
7)热压后的生态板成品,散热冷却5min以上,再收板、码架。
将实施例1制备的木质刨花复合细木工板饰面生态板进行表面胶合强度、24小时吸水厚度膨胀率和甲醛释放量进行检测,检测结果如下表。
Figure DEST_PATH_IMAGE002
结果表明,本发明工艺制备的木质刨花复合细木工板饰面生态板不仅表面胶合强度高于标准要求,24小时吸水厚度膨胀率符合标准规定,甲醛释放量达到了室内排放标准,符合环保装饰材料的要求。
实施例2
一种木质刨花复合胶合板饰面生态板的制造方法,具体制备步骤如下:
1)木质刨花,刨花质量要求:过筛网尺寸:≤1.53×1.53mm,≥0.11×0.11mm,木种除泡桐树外,均可以,如杨木、桉木、杂木等;刨花含水率0~3%,可用聚氨脂胶粘剂、无醛生物质胶黏剂或“三醛胶”,施加并搅拌于刨花中,施胶量为木质刨花重量的7~35%,添加防水剂0.05~3.4%,防霉剂0.01~4.5%。施加后,刨花含水率干燥至5-12%。
2)在厚度为5~21mm,长为2450~2750mm,宽为1230~1310mm的普通胶合板上,可用或不用聚氨脂胶粘剂、无醛生物质胶黏剂或“三醛胶”,上、下板面涂胶,单面涂布量100 ~120g/m2,将搅拌均匀的木质刨花,均匀的铺装于普通胶合板上、下板面,铺装量为0.5 ~3.5kg/m2,铺装厚度1~3mm。
3)铺装完毕后,经过高温热压制成木质刨花复合胶合板。热压温度100~150℃,实际单位压力和时间分为三段,一段:0.9~0.7MPa,3~10min;二段:0.5~0.3MPa,1~10min;三段:0.0~0.3MPa,1~10min。
4)木质刨花复合胶合板热压完毕后,吹风冷却5min以上,再收板、堆垛。
5)木质刨花复合胶合板,自然养生7天以上,进行锯边、砂光定厚,板面厚度误差±0.1mm。
6)经过砂光定厚的板坯,上、下板面压贴浸渍纸,制得生态板成品,热压温度105~210℃,实际单位压力和时间为0.6~1.0MPa,2~10min。
7)热压后的生态板成品,散热冷却5min以上,再收板、码架。
将实施例2制备的木质刨花复合胶合板饰面生态板进行表面胶合强度、24小时吸水厚度膨胀率、甲醛释放量、表面耐冷热循环和表面耐龟裂进行检测,检测结果如下表。
Figure DEST_PATH_IMAGE004
结果表明,本发明工艺制备的木质刨花复合胶合板饰面生态板不仅表面胶合强度高于标准要求,24小时吸水厚度膨胀率符合标准规定,甲醛释放量达到了室内排放标准,符合环保装饰材料的要求,且表面耐冷热循环和表面耐龟裂均符合标准需求。
